Naïma Laouadi (Arabic: نعمة العوادي; born 15 February 1976) is an Algerian football former player and current manager. She played as a midfielder and has been a member of the Algeria women's national team.

Laouadi has played for Évreux AC and Celtic de Marseille in France.[1][2]
Laouadi capped for Algeria at senior level during two Africa Women Cup of Nations editions (2004 and 2006).[3][4]
